9J4L

Crystal structure of GH9l Inulin fructotransferases (IFTase)

This is a non-PDB format compatible entry.
Summary for 9J4L
Entry DOI10.2210/pdb9j4l/pdb
DescriptorDFA-III-forming inulin fructotransferase (1 entity in total)
Functional Keywordsfructotransferases, carbohydrate
Biological sourcePaenarthrobacter aurescens
Total number of polymer chains3
Total formula weight129643.31
Authors
Chen, G.,Wang, Z.X.,Yang, Y.Q.,Li, Y.G.,Zhang, T.,Ouyang, S.Y.,Zhang, L.,Chen, Y.,Ruan, X.L.,Miao, M. (deposition date: 2024-08-09, release date: 2024-09-04, Last modification date: 2024-09-18)
Primary citationChen, G.,Wang, Z.X.,Yang, Y.,Li, Y.,Zhang, T.,Ouyang, S.,Zhang, L.,Chen, Y.,Ruan, X.,Miao, M.
Elucidation of the mechanism underlying the sequential catalysis of inulin by fructotransferase.
Int.J.Biol.Macromol., 277:134446-134446, 2024
Cited by
PubMed: 39098696
DOI: 10.1016/j.ijbiomac.2024.134446
PDB entries with the same primary citation
Experimental method
X-RAY DIFFRACTION (2.15 Å)
